Cài đặt Android Studio cho Flutter bước đầu Hướng dẫn hoàn chỉnh

flutter, một bộ công cụ phát triển ứng dụng đa nền tảng do Google phát triển, đã nhanh chóng chiếm lĩnh thị trường với khả năng tạo ra các ứng dụng chất lượng cao cho cả Android và iOS. Để bắt đầu hành trình chinh phục Flutter, việc đầu tiên bạn cần làm là cài đặt môi trường phát triển phù hợp – và Android Studio chính là lựa chọn lý tưởng. Bài viết này sẽ hướng dẫn bạn từng bước từ việc cài đặt Android Studio cho đến việc tạo dự án Flutter đầu tiên, giúp bạn tự tin bước vào thế giới phát triển ứng dụng.

Giới thiệu về Android Studio và Flutter

Cài đặt Android Studio cho Flutter bước đầu Hướng dẫn hoàn chỉnh

Android Studio không chỉ là một IDE (Môi trường phát triển tích hợp) phổ biến cho phát triển ứng dụng Android mà còn hỗ trợ rất tốt cho Flutter. Với giao diện thân thiện, những tính năng mạnh mẽ như gợi ý mã, gỡ lỗi, và quản lý thiết bị ảo, Android Studio trở thành một công cụ không thể thiếu cho bất kỳ nhà phát triển nào.

Flutter, ngôn ngữ lập trình Dart cùng với framework mạnh mẽ, mang lại nhiều lợi ích cho các nhà phát triển. Một trong những điểm nổi bật của Flutter là khả năng tạo UI đẹp mắt và hiệu suất vượt trội trên nhiều nền tảng, từ di động đến web và desktop. Sự kết hợp giữa Android Studio và Flutter không chỉ giúp tiết kiệm thời gian mà còn nâng cao trải nghiệm phát triển ứng dụng.

Tại sao nên chọn Android Studio cho Flutter?

Việc lựa chọn Android Studio cho Flutter không chỉ đơn thuần vì nó là IDE chính thức của Google mà còn bởi nhiều lý do khác. Đầu tiên, Android Studio cung cấp một loạt các công cụ hỗ trợ hữu ích cho việc phát triển ứng dụng Flutter. Bạn có thể dễ dàng truy cập vào các công cụ như Flutter Inspector để theo dõi trạng thái ứng dụng hoặc Dart DevTools để phân tích hiệu suất ứng dụng.

Thứ hai, Android Studio luôn được cập nhật thường xuyên với các phiên bản mới, bao gồm thêm tính năng và sửa lỗi. Điều này rất quan trọng vì cộng đồng Flutter cũng đang phát triển không ngừng. Cuối cùng, Android Studio còn có sự hỗ trợ mạnh mẽ từ cộng đồng người dùng, giúp bạn giải quyết những khó khăn khi gặp vấn đề trong quá trình phát triển.

Những yếu tố cần chuẩn bị trước khi cài đặt

Trước khi tiến hành cài đặt Android Studio, hãy đảm bảo rằng hệ thống của bạn đáp ứng đủ yêu cầu tối thiểu. Đặc biệt, bạn cần cài đặt Java Development Kit (JDK) vì Flutter phụ thuộc vào JDK để hoạt động hiệu quả. Ngoài ra, bạn cũng nên kiểm tra tốc độ internet của mình để có thể tải xuống các gói phần mềm một cách nhanh chóng.

Cài đặt Java Development Kit (JDK)

Java Development Kit (JDK) là công cụ cần thiết để phát triển ứng dụng Java và cũng là một phần quan trọng trong quá trình phát triển ứng dụng Flutter. Để cài đặt JDK, bạn cần thực hiện các bước sau:

Tải xuống JDK

Đầu tiên, hãy truy cập trang web chính thức của Oracle hoặc OpenJDK để tải xuống phiên bản JDK mới nhất. Chọn phiên bản tương thích với hệ điều hành mà bạn đang sử dụng (Windows, macOS, hoặc Linux).

Sau khi tải xuống, bạn cần chạy file cài đặt và làm theo các hướng dẫn trên màn hình. Lưu ý rằng việc chọn cài đặt chế độ mặc định là lựa chọn an toàn cho người mới bắt đầu.

Cấu hình Biến Môi trường PATH cho JDK

Sau khi cài đặt xong, việc cấu hình biến môi trường PATH rất quan trọng. Điều này cho phép hệ thống nhận biết đường dẫn tới JDK.

  • Windows: Mở Control Panel, chọn System and Security > System > Advanced system settings > Environment Variables. Tìm mục System variables, chọn Path và thêm đường dẫn tới thư mục bin của JDK (ví dụ: C:\Program Files\Java\jdk1.x.x_xx\bin).
  • macOS/Linux: Mở terminal và thêm dòng sau vào file .bash_profile hoặc .zshrc:

     

    bash

    export PATH=$PATH:/Library/Java/JavaVirtualMachines/jdk1.x.x_xx.jdk/Contents/Home/bin

Kiểm tra cài đặt JDK

Cuối cùng, bạn cần kiểm tra xem JDK đã được cài đặt thành công hay chưa. Mở terminal hoặc command prompt và chạy lệnh java -version. Nếu bạn thấy thông tin về phiên bản JDK, điều đó có nghĩa là quá trình cài đặt đã thành công.

Tải xuống và Cài đặt Android Studio

Khi JDK đã được cài đặt, bước tiếp theo là tải xuống và cài đặt Android Studio. Đây là một bước rất quan trọng, vì tất cả các công cụ và tính năng mà chúng ta cần cho Flutter đều nằm trong Android Studio.

Tải xuống Android Studio

Hãy truy cập trang web chính thức của Android Studio để tải xuống phiên bản mới nhất. Chọn phiên bản phù hợp với hệ điều hành của bạn và tiến hành tải xuống.

Cài đặt Android Studio

Sau khi tải xuống hoàn tất, mở file cài đặt và làm theo hướng dẫn. Trong quá trình cài đặt, bạn sẽ thấy một số tùy chọn để chọn các thành phần cần thiết như Android SDK, AVD (Android Virtual Device), và Android SDK Platform Tools. Hãy chắc chắn rằng bạn đã chọn những thành phần này để môi trường phát triển của bạn hoạt động tốt.

Khởi động Android Studio lần đầu

Khi quá trình cài đặt hoàn tất, hãy khởi động Android Studio. Lần đầu tiên bạn mở ứng dụng, nó có thể hỏi bạn có muốn nhập các cài đặt từ một bản cài đặt trước không. Nếu đây là lần đầu tiên bạn sử dụng Android Studio, hãy chọn tùy chọn “Do not import settings”.

Sau đó, bạn sẽ phải trải qua một số bước thiết lập ban đầu, bao gồm việc chọn theme và cách bố trí giao diện.

Cấu hình Android SDK và SDK Tools

Sau khi cài đặt Android Studio, bạn cần cấu hình Android SDK và SDK Tools để có thể phát triển ứng dụng Flutter.

Mở Android SDK Manager

Bạn có thể tìm thấy Android SDK Manager ngay trong Android Studio bằng cách vào menu Tools > SDK Manager. Tại đây, bạn sẽ thấy danh sách các phiên bản SDK có sẵn.

Cài đặt SDK Platforms và SDK Tools cần thiết

Trong tab SDK Platforms, hãy chọn phiên bản Android mà bạn muốn phát triển ứng dụng. Nên chọn phiên bản mới nhất để tận dụng các tính năng mới và cải tiến hiệu suất.

Tiếp theo, hãy chuyển sang tab SDK Tools và đảm bảo rằng các công cụ như Android SDK Build-Tools, Android Emulator, và Android SDK Platform-Tools đã được chọn và cài đặt.

Cấu hình thiết bị ảo (AVD)

Để thử nghiệm ứng dụng Flutter của bạn, việc cài đặt một thiết bị ảo (AVD) là rất cần thiết. Bạn có thể tạo AVD từ Android Virtual Device Manager trong menu Tools. Chọn Create Virtual Device và làm theo các bước hướng dẫn để cấu hình một thiết bị ảo phù hợp với nhu cầu của bạn.

Cài đặt Flutter SDK

Cài đặt Android Studio cho Flutter bước đầu Hướng dẫn hoàn chỉnh

Bây giờ, chúng ta đã hoàn tất việc cài đặt Android Studio, bước tiếp theo là cài đặt Flutter SDK. Đây là bộ công cụ chính để phát triển ứng dụng Flutter.

Tải xuống Flutter SDK

Truy cập vào trang web chính thức của Flutter (flutter.dev) và tải xuống phiên bản Flutter SDK phù hợp với hệ điều hành của bạn.

Giải nén Flutter SDK

Sau khi tải xuống, bạn cần giải nén file zip đến một vị trí trên máy tính của bạn. Ví dụ: bạn có thể giải nén đến thư mục C:\src\flutter trên Windows hoặc /Users/tên_user/flutter trên macOS.

Cập nhật biến môi trường PATH cho Flutter

Để hệ thống nhận diện được Flutter SDK, bạn cần thêm đường dẫn đến thư mục bin của Flutter vào biến môi trường PATH.

  • Windows: Vào Control Panel, chọn System and Security > System > Advanced system settings > Environment Variables. Tìm mục System variables, chọn Path và thêm đường dẫn đến thư mục C:\src\flutter\bin.
  • macOS/Linux: Thêm dòng sau vào file .bash_profile hoặc .zshrc:

bash
export PATH="$PATH:/path/to/flutter/bin"

Kiểm tra cài đặt Flutter SDK

Để đảm bảo rằng Flutter SDK đã được cài đặt thành công, hãy mở terminal hoặc command prompt và chạy lệnh flutter doctor. Lệnh này sẽ kiểm tra các thành phần cần thiết và xác nhận rằng mọi thứ đang hoạt động bình thường.

Cấu hình Biến Môi trường cho Flutter và Dart

Một phần quan trọng trong việc cài đặt Android Studio cho Flutter là cấu hình biến môi trường cho Dart. Dart là ngôn ngữ lập trình mà Flutter sử dụng để xây dựng ứng dụng.

Cài đặt Dart SDK

Thông thường, Dart SDK đã được tích hợp sẵn trong Flutter SDK. Tuy nhiên, bạn vẫn cần xác nhận rằng Dart đã được cấu hình đúng cách. Tương tự như Flutter, bạn cũng cần thêm đường dẫn đến thư mục bin của Dart SDK vào biến môi trường PATH.

Kiểm tra cài đặt Dart

Chạy lệnh dart --version trong terminal hoặc command prompt để kiểm tra xem Dart đã được cài đặt thành công hay chưa. Nếu bạn thấy thông tin về phiên bản Dart, điều đó có nghĩa là mọi thứ đã hoạt động ổn định.

Thiết lập Android Studio để sử dụng Dart

Trong Android Studio, bạn cần cài đặt plugin Dart để hỗ trợ phát triển ứng dụng Dart. Mở Android Studio, đi tới File > Settings > Plugins và tìm kiếm Dart. Sau khi cài đặt, hãy khởi động lại Android Studio để áp dụng các thay đổi.

Kiểm tra Cài đặt Flutter và Android Studio

Sau khi hoàn tất tất cả các bước cài đặt và cấu hình, bạn nên kiểm tra lại một lần nữa xem mọi thứ đã hoạt động như mong đợi hay chưa.

Cài đặt Android Studio cho Flutter bước đầu Hướng dẫn hoàn chỉnh

Chạy lệnh flutter doctor

Mở terminal hoặc command prompt và chạy lệnh flutter doctor. Lệnh này sẽ giúp bạn phát hiện ra các vấn đề tiềm ẩn trong quá trình cài đặt. Nếu Flutter SDK, Android Studio và các công cụ cần thiết đã được cài đặt đúng cách, bạn sẽ thấy thông báo “No issues found!”

Tạo một dự án Flutter mẫu

Để kiểm tra tính khả thi của môi trường phát triển, bạn có thể tạo một dự án Flutter mẫu. Trong Android Studio, chọn File > New > New Flutter Project và làm theo hướng dẫn. Sau khi tạo dự án, nhấn nút Run để kiểm tra xem ứng dụng có chạy thành công trên thiết bị ảo không.

Khắc phục sự cố nếu có

Nếu bạn gặp bất kỳ vấn đề nào trong quá trình kiểm tra, hãy xem lại hướng dẫn cài đặt và các bước đã thực hiện. Đôi khi, việc khởi động lại máy tính cũng có thể giúp khắc phục một số lỗi đơn giản.

Khắc Phục Sự Cố Thường Gặp trong Quá Trình Cài Đặt

Trong quá trình cài đặt và cấu hình Android Studio cho Flutter, bạn có thể gặp một số lỗi. Dưới đây là một số lỗi thường gặp và phương pháp khắc phục.

Lỗi Flutter SDK không được tìm thấy

Nếu bạn gặp thông báo lỗi liên quan đến Flutter SDK không được tìm thấy, hãy kiểm tra lại xem đã cấu hình biến môi trường PATH một cách chính xác hay chưa. Đảm bảo đường dẫn đến thư mục bin của Flutter SDK đã được thêm vào biến PATH.

Lỗi Android SDK không được tìm thấy

Lỗi này thường xảy ra khi Android SDK chưa được cài đặt hoặc cấu hình sai. Hãy kiểm tra lại Android SDK Manager trong Android Studio để đảm bảo rằng Android SDK đã được cài đặt đầy đủ.

Lỗi Java Development Kit (JDK) không được tìm thấy

Nếu hệ thống không thể tìm thấy JDK, hãy kiểm tra lại biến môi trường PATH của JDK. Đảm bảo rằng đường dẫn đến thư mục bin của JDK đã được thêm vào PATH và bạn đã khởi động lại Android Studio để áp dụng các thay đổi.

Lỗi kết nối với thiết bị Android

Khi bạn đang muốn chạy ứng dụng trên thiết bị thật nhưng không thể kết nối, hãy chắc chắn rằng thiết bị đã được kết nối với máy tính qua USB và chế độ USB debugging đã được bật.

Kết luận

Cài đặt Android Studio và Flutter SDK không phải là một quá trình phức tạp, nhưng đòi hỏi sự cẩn thận và chính xác để đảm bảo môi trường phát triển Flutter hoạt động ổn định. Với hướng dẫn này, hy vọng bạn đã có những bước đầu tiên vững chắc trên con đường chinh phục Flutter và tạo ra những ứng dụng di động ấn tượng.

Với những kiến thức cơ bản về cách cài đặt và cấu hình, bạn hoàn toàn có thể tự tin phát triển ứng dụng Flutter của riêng mình. Hãy nhớ rằng, mỗi cuộc hành trình đều bắt đầu từ những bước đi đầu tiên, và với sự quyết tâm cùng với niềm đam mê, bạn sẽ đạt được những thành công vượt bậc trong lĩnh vực phát triển ứng dụng.

0 0 đánh giá
Đánh giá bài viết
Theo dõi
Thông báo của
guest

0 Góp ý
Cũ nhất
Mới nhất Được bỏ phiếu nhiều nhất
Phản hồi nội tuyến
Xem tất cả bình luận